A Domestic Tragedy.

[Per Press Association"} Sydney, April 24. A tragedy resulting in murder is reported from Walaett. Bernard Sweeney and wife, who were living apart, recently, through the mediation of a priest, signed an agreement to come together again. The wife demurred to a certain date fixed by the husband.
